How many miles is a 2011 Ford Fiesta good for?

With adequate maintenance and conscientious use, a Ford Fiesta can push 200,000 miles before falling apart. However, most people rarely use the car past 150,000 miles before changing it.

Is the Ford Fiesta manual?

The standard Fiesta engine is a good power plant for daily driving. While it won’t snap your neck when you lay on the throttle, it is smooth. The 120-horsepower 1.6-liter four-cylinder engine comes standard with an easy-to-shift five-speed manual transmission.

Is there a recall on 2011 Ford Fiesta transmission?

The 2012-16 Focus and 2011-16 Fiesta equipped with the DPS6 have been the subject of 18 recalls for a range of defects, but none for transmission repair. Ford has conducted customer service programs for updates and replacement parts and has extended the warranty on the transmissions.

When should the timing belt be replaced on a 2011 Ford Fiesta?

About Timing Belt Replacement They can go as long as 100,000 miles although it’s always a good idea to change it before then. Belt failure can cause extensive damage to the valves, pistons and other internal parts of the engine.

How much does it cost to replace a timing belt on a 2011 Ford Fiesta?

Belts themselves aren’t that expensive. The real cost is in the labor, because a lot of parts need to be disassembled to get to the belt. Shopping around to get a few quotes is your best bet to get the best deal, but you can expect to pay anywhere from $409 to $919 (including parts and labor).

Does a 2011 Ford Fiesta have a timing chain?

All 2011 Ford Fiesta engines have a timing belt and are interference.

What kind of transmission is in a 2011 Ford Fiesta?

Transmission choices include a five-speed manual and Ford’s first dual-clutch automatic transmission. Compared to a traditional automatic, the six-speed “PowerShift” unit delivers more direct engagement, faster shifts and greater fuel economy.
